NAMES IN THE NEWS : Carson Goes Ape to Aid Chimp

ROYAL, Neb. — Johnny Carson didn’t monkey around when a zoo in his native Nebraska needed help. He donated $55,000 to give Reuben the chimp new digs.
Northeast Nebraska Zoo has only one chimpanzee, but the donation from “The Tonight Show” host may be enough to acquire a female companion for Reuben as well as build a permanent primate exhibit, zoo officials said.
The 7-year-old chimp is housed in a fortified mobile home at the zoo in rural Royal, near Carson’s hometown of Norfolk, but the monkey has grown too strong for his quarters.
Construction should begin next week on a new enclosure.
